Gunnison National Forest Weather by Month: Complete Twelve-Month Climate Normals

Evaluating twelve distinct monthly records across a representative mountain coordinate clarifies long-term seasonal shifts in temperature and precipitation. Analyzing average minimum and maximum bounds alongside humidity, wind speed, and daylight hours reveals the full climatological profile.
Mean temperaturePrecipitationHumidityWind speedDaylight
January-6.9 °C-20.8° to 6.5°1.2 mm/day79.1%2.5 m/s9.6 hours
February-5.5 °C-19.5° to 7.2°1.3 mm/day76.8%2.7 m/s10.5 hours
March-1 °C-15.9° to 13.5°1.2 mm/day66.6%2.8 m/s11.7 hours
April2.8 °C-9.6° to 18°1.3 mm/day59.4%2.9 m/s13 hours
May8.4 °C-5.7° to 23.9°1.2 mm/day52.2%2.7 m/s14.1 hours
June14.8 °C-0.7° to 29.1°0.7 mm/day40%2.7 m/s14.7 hours
July18.1 °C5.2° to 31°1.4 mm/day46.2%2.1 m/s14.4 hours
August16.6 °C5° to 29.2°1.5 mm/day50.6%2 m/s13.5 hours
September12.2 °C-2.4° to 26.6°1.4 mm/day49.5%2.3 m/s12.2 hours
October5.1 °C-8.7° to 21.1°1.2 mm/day54.2%2.4 m/s10.9 hours
November-1.4 °C-15.4° to 13.6°1.1 mm/day63.7%2.4 m/s9.9 hours
December-6.4 °C-20.7° to 7.3°1.2 mm/day75.2%2.5 m/s9.3 hours
